As nouns, toque is a hyponym of chapeau; that is, toque is a word with a more specific, narrower meaning than chapeau:
  • chapeau: headdress that protects the head from bad weather; has shaped crown and usually a brim
  • toque: a tall white hat with a pouched crown; worn by chefs
